Developmental changes of FOXP3-expressing CD4+CD25+ regulatory T cells and their impairment in patients with FOXP3 gene mutations.
Clinical immunology (Orlando, Fla.) - 1 Dec 2007
Fuchizawa Tatsuya, Adachi Yuichi, Ito Yasunori, Higashiyama Hiroyuki, Kanegane Hirokazu, Futatani Takeshi, Kobayashi Ichiro, Kamachi Yoshiro, Sakamoto Tatsuo, Tsuge Ikuya, Tanaka Hiroshi, Banham Alison H, Ochs Hans D, Miyawaki Toshio
Abstract excerpt
FOXP3 is required for the generation and function of CD4(+)CD25(+) regulatory T (Treg) cells. To elucidate the biological role of Treg cells, we used a monoclonal anti-FOXP3 antibody to examine the frequencies of Treg cells during child development. The percentages of CD4(+)CD25(+)FOXP3(+) T cells were constant shortly from after birth through adulthood. CD4(+)CD25(+)FOXP3(+) T cells in cord blood showed the...
